Permalink
Switch branches/tags
Commits on Dec 6, 2010
  1. Adding Aete2sdef because it downloads as an ancient .sit file and the…

    kgn committed Dec 6, 2010
    … permissions on the executable weren't set to executable so the app didn't work out of the gate. http://bdesgraupes.pagesperso-orange.fr/DocHTML/Aete2sdefHelp.html
  2. ignoring files for git

    kgn committed Dec 6, 2010
  3. Adding function to test if a playlist is smart.

    kgn committed Dec 6, 2010
    Removing misplaced semicolon.
Commits on Nov 14, 2008
  1. added two dealloc methods (clang static analyzer)

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Nov 14, 2008
  2. Added user playlists only tree to the playlist cache. Updated demo/de…

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Nov 14, 2008
    …bug app accordingly.
  3. This is a bigger change. I added a playlist cache so that the playlis…

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Nov 14, 2008
    …t hierarchy can be coerced into the tree structure that iTunes displays. This cache must be rebuild whenever iTunes' playlists could have changed. If in doubt, simply do so. The 'Library' and 'Genius' playlists will show up as user playlists. This is an iTunes bug, I will file a radar bug on it.
    
    As a bonus I added an outline view to the test/demo app to show how this can be used in your own app.
    
    I hope I didn't break the backwards compatibility. If yes, please let me know or submit a patch. 
    
    Thanks Ruotger
Commits on Sep 11, 2008
  1. added sdef file of iTunes 8.0

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Sep 11, 2008
Commits on Aug 29, 2008
  1. fixed several issues the clang static analyser found:

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Aug 29, 2008
     * Memory Leak: ETEyeTunes.m:395
     * Use-After-Release: ETAppleEventObject.m:1244
     * dead store: ETAppleEventObject.m:1240
  2. added parentPlaylist method to ETPlaylist

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Aug 29, 2008
Commits on Aug 28, 2008
  1. * added support for special kind playlist enumerators

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Aug 28, 2008
     * added user playlist enumerator
     * added test methods to the test project
     * changed -[NSString cString] to -[NSString UTF8String] (cString is deprecated since 10.4)
     * small stuff
  2. fixed last commit

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Aug 28, 2008
  3. * added addTrack:toPlaylist: call

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Aug 28, 2008
     * fixed test apps nib 
     * test apps go button puts intended on the test app ui
Commits on Aug 27, 2008
  1. added sdef file for iTunes 7.7.1

    ruotger.skupin@berlin.de
    ruotger.skupin@berlin.de committed Aug 27, 2008
Commits on Aug 2, 2008
  1. Add patch to workaround itunes 7.7.1 changed track format when using …

    alastairtse
    alastairtse committed Aug 2, 2008
    …persistentId
Commits on Jul 6, 2007
  1. Bump version number

    al
    al committed Jul 6, 2007
  2. Fix persistentID support yet again for iTunes 7.3. The reverted their

    al
    al committed Jul 6, 2007
    change in iTunes 7.2. Thanks to Andy Kim (Potion Factory) for
    supplying the patch.
Commits on Jun 18, 2007
  1. update changelog for 1.3.2

    al
    al committed Jun 18, 2007
  2. Make sure new header files are marked as 'Public' in Xcode rather tha…

    al
    al committed Jun 18, 2007
    …n 'Project'. Thanks to Louka Desroziers.
Commits on Jun 5, 2007
  1. Make sure all persistentID's are 0 padded to 16 characters to be cons…

    al
    al committed Jun 5, 2007
    …istent with iTunes behaviour. Add additional properties to ETTrack introduced to iTunes since 6.0.2
Commits on Jun 3, 2007
  1. Adding Changelog

    al
    al committed Jun 3, 2007
  2. Remove version debugging.

    al
    al committed Jun 3, 2007
Commits on Jun 1, 2007
  1. Small cleanup to reduce exposed code and hacks, added Changelog for u…

    al
    al committed Jun 1, 2007
    …pcoming version 1.3
  2. Fix all header include issues.

    al
    al committed Jun 1, 2007
Commits on May 31, 2007
  1. Update ChangeLog

    al
    al committed May 31, 2007
  2. Finally fix the typo that was preventing trackWithPersistentId to wor…

    al
    al committed May 31, 2007
    …k on iTunes 7.2
  3. some code cleanups and adding persistentIdAsString and trackWithPersi…

    al
    al committed May 31, 2007
    …stentIdString.
  4. Update copyright notice.

    al
    al committed May 31, 2007
    Remove debugging in ETAppleEventObject
  5. First attempt at fixing trackWithPersistentID and

    al
    al committed May 31, 2007
    playlistWithPersistentID. Not very successful so far.